Lost In Lost Odyssey
Not Actually Lost per say, but I can't believe how good and addictive it is and in that sense I am Lost in Lost Odyssey.
Lost Odyssey was announced when the Xbox 360 was coming to Market, I remember seeing the opening battle sequence for the game and thought wow, those graphics look amazing, I can't wait to play that.
When it came out this year, I was like, should I get it or not, I have never really played a Japanese style RPG before and what better timing then Lost Odyssey made by the father of the Final Fantasy series. It's really good, Turn base style is really addictive and I started to love that style of play when I first played Worms, Lost Odyssey goes a lot deeper than that, the introduction of the Timing Ring is a very good feature, keeping you on your toes to try to get Perfect, while the first couple of battles were difficult to get perfect every time as you go along you get used to it.
I am still at the beginning of the game and can't wait to get further. Only thing I am not too crazy about is the Thousand Years of Dreams segment, while I have forced myself to read all of them just because I want to understand everything, I find it disrupts the game and while these are short stories they are very long, Good thing they're interesting. I have faced 1 boss and he was surprisingly difficult, I had only one guy left and beat him right at the last moment. If this is only the first boss, I can't wait to see what other levels have in store. See yeah Online.

Enlisted In Call OF Duty 4
Right at the beginning of November is when I remember seeing Call Of Duty 4 commercials and all the stuff on the web. I wasn't really thinking about buying it yet (with all the other great releases the 360 has seen in the past months!!). My friend's list was packed with people playing COD 4, I sent out a couple of messages to people asking if they were enjoying it. One of them said they couldn't believe I didn't have the game yet, while others came back with incredible remarks. I knew I had to get it. I bought it from EB Games, it surprised me.
Online is unbelievable in the sense that it is so deep, levelling up your guy unlocks new weapons and while you use those new weapons (Kills, Headshots) you unlock new attachments, the levelling system works amazing, everything you do adds up (capture Headquarter, Kills, etc) and there isn't just Level 55, after level 55 you drop back down to a new level 1(with new medal), only downside to this is you have to start all over again unlocking all the attachments and Perks.
People are really enjoying this game, I can see why.
